EPL: Even Wolves won’t sign you – Paul Merson slams Jesus’ replacement at Arsenal

Arsenal legend Paul Merson has taken Eddie Nketiah to the cleaners, saying that even desperate bottom-table Wolves won’t sign him.
According to Merson, the Gunners won’t finish in the top four, let alone clinch the league title with Eddie Nketiah up top instead of Gabriel Jesus.
Nketiah will naturally step in to cover for Gabriel Jesus who was injured during the World Cup and has been ruled out for the next three months.
Jesus has been pivotal to Mikel Arteta’s side’s fine run in the Premier League this season, scoring five goals and making six assists.
With the 25-year-old Brazil international sidelined, the Gunners have been predicted to struggle when the Premier League returns on Boxing Day
